Prayer of the Day

Almighty Creator and ever-living God: we worship your glory, eternal Three-in-One, and we praise your power, majestic One-in-Three. Keep us steadfast in this faith, defend us in all adversity, and bring us at last into your presence, where you live in endless joy and love, Father, Son, and Holy Spirit, one God, now and forever. Amen.

Sermon

"How Can These Things Be?"
John 3:1-17; Isaiah 6:1-8

Isaiah, brought into God’s holy presence, is terrified. Nicodemus, in the presence of Jesus, doesn’t understand what’s happening. We, like the Romans to whom Paul writes, feel cast aside, orphaned. The surprise ending in each of our readings today is that God is a God for us. In the mystery of God’s love for us, we see the full majesty of God at work in the Christ who is lifted up on the cross. Through him, we are cleansed, invited into the heavenly throne room not as guests but as newborn children of God, born of the Spirit to experience communion with God, Father, Son, and Holy Spirit, now and forever.
